Inclusion Criteria
- •Infants of either sex and less than one year of age having open heart surgery with cardiopulmonary bypass and who have no pre-existing haemostatic abnormality or platelet dysfunction, will be eligible for the study.
Exclusion Criteria
- •Infants will be excluded if 1) cardiac output is greater than 1.5 litres/min; 2) body weight is less than 3 kg; 3) they have a known abnormality of platelet function or are on anti-platelet therapy; 4) they are receiving inhaled nitric oxide gas or any nitric oxide-donor therapy; 5) they have a known blood coagulation abnormality or are on anticoagulation therapy.
